martes, 8 de diciembre de 2015

Introducción - Instalación de Express JS


Express js
Es un framework web minimalista y flexible para Node.js, nos  proporciona un conjunto robusto de características para aplicaciones web y móviles.

Con una gran variedad de métodos de utilidad (HTTP y middleware).
  • Instalación de Express js
Para poder utilizar el framework necesitamos tener instalado node.js, lo podemos descargar desde este enlace, ustedes eligen el instalador de acuerdo al sistema operativo que tengan.
  • Después de instalar Node js
Creamos nuestro directorio de trabajo desde la terminal (cmd en windows), con el siguiente comando e ingresamos a este :


En mi caso yo me encuentro en mi escritorio , desde ahí he creado una carpeta de nombre project, después ingrese a esa carpeta que será mi directorio de trabajo.

Ahora necesitamos crear un archivo de nombre package.json que contiene las dependencias e información del proyecto,esto lo podemos crear de manera manual o ejecutando un comando de node, nosotros vamos a optar por la opción del comando :





Hemos utilizado el comando npm init de node, ahora no creará el archivo package.json, con la información que nosotros le brindemos.
Sí deseas omitir alguna información le das 'Enter' así quedará en blanco alguna de las preguntas.
Aquí les muestro las preguntas que nos presentan y las respuestas que a mi modo yo he dado, ustedes pueden editar la información de acuerdo a su conveniencia.



Como vemos al final me está preguntando sí toda la información que he brindado está ok, escribo yes.



Sí nos dirigimos a la carpeta del proyecto veremos nuestro archivo package.json 



Una vez creado el archivo package.json, ejecutamos el comando de instalación de express.




Observación : Existen 2 maneras de instalar el framework, no cambia mucho y eso radica en la opción '-- save'.   

    • con '--save' , se guarda la información en el archivo package.json del paquete instalado
    • sin '--save', no se guarda ninguna información y es temporal.

Se irá descargando express y una vez terminado nos presenta un árbol de información del framework.



Sí revisamos nuestra carpeta del proyecto, nos damos cuenta que se ha creado una carpeta de nombre 'node_modules',está es la que contiene los módulos que incorpora el framework express y también otros módulos que conformar el core.



Además el archivo package.json se agrego un campo 'dependencies', que nos muestra el modulo que fue instalado, en este caso express.



Con esto ya tendríamos instalado express js, bueno en los próximos tutoriales iremos desarrollando más a fondo express. 
Github del proyecto : https://github.com/diegodelfin7/express-js-tutorial
Cualquier duda que tengan no duden en dejar sus comentarios.

No hay comentarios.:

Publicar un comentario